What is the function of chlorfenapyr in pest control?

Explanation:
Chlorfenapyr functions as an energy disrupter by interrupting the metabolic processes within pests. Specifically, it inhibits ATP synthesis, which is essential for energy production in all living organisms. By disrupting this critical energy pathway, chlorfenapyr effectively reduces the insect's ability to generate energy, leading to its eventual death. This mechanism is beneficial in pest control because it targets a fundamental biological function rather than merely affecting the nervous system or digestive processes, making it effective against a range of pests.
